Subject: Re: [PATCH] mm: replace FSF address with web source in license notices
Date: Tue, 14 Nov 2017 10:55:35 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<21c380cbf6a51b6823a1707b0d16b25e@posteo.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20171114094946.owfohzm5iplttdw6@dhcp22.suse.cz>

Am 14.11.2017 10:49 schrieb Michal Hocko:
> On Tue 14-11-17 10:44:38, Martin Kepplinger wrote:
>> A few years ago the FSF moved and "59 Temple Place" is wrong. Having 
>> this
>> still in our source files feels old and unmaintained.
>> 
>> Let's take the license statement serious and not confuse users.
>> 
>> As https://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l-howto.html suggests, we replace 
>> the
>> postal address with "<http://www.gnu.org/licenses/>" in the mm 
>> directory.
> 
> Why to change this now? Isn't there a general plan to move to SPDX?

Shouldn't a move to SPDX only be additions to what we currently have? 
That's
at least what the "reuse" project suggests, see 
https://reuse.software/practices/
with "Don’t remove existing headers, but only add to them."
